Ordinals
beta
Sat 1697038428534019
decimal
517630.928534019
degree
0°97630′1534″928534019‴
percentile
80.81135382860771%
name
bveprgsplvq
cycle
0
epoch
2
period
256
block
517630
offset
928534019
timestamp
2018-04-11 02:25:19 UTC
rarity
common
prev
next